Produktbeschreibung
They don't always know they're dead... and that's the real horror.

From the pen of Thomas Miller comes a masterwork of macabre storytelling that will leave you cold to the bone. Tales from a 1970's Corpse: The Stillness That Reached Back plunges readers into the decaying halls of Saint Agatha's Hospital, a place where the morgue drawers whisper secrets, corpses remember their pain, and guilt is the one infection that never dies.

Meet Charles Nibbit, who watches his own body bag get zipped closed. Hear the chilling remorse of Nurse Lila Mayweather as her forgotten patients return from the shadows. And follow Ricky Dales, a young drifter whose overdose was just the beginning of an eternal nightmare.

But death is not the end in Saint Agatha's-it's a beginning. A reckoning. A cold silence that seeps into every crack in the tile. Even the living aren't safe, as strange figures roam the halls and toe tags flutter like dying moths.

And when an outsider named Graham begins to treat the dead like dolls... the corpses begin to rise.

This isn't a ghost story. It's a eulogy for the forgotten. A warning from the cold.

Perfect for fans of The Autopsy of Jane Doe, The Haunting of Hill House, and Silent Hill, this unsettling collection weaves body horror, psychological torment, and the raw ache of regret into one unforgettable read.

Saint Agatha's remembers. And it never forgives.

Autorenporträt
Thomas Miller is a critically acclaimed author from Palatka, Florida, known for his emotionally powerful and deeply human storytelling. With a passion for uncovering the raw truths of life, Miller's works span genres including Southern gothic, horror, romance, and historical fiction. His signature style blends poetic language with haunting realism, making readers feel every heartbeat, heartbreak, and whispered memory.

A survivor of a traumatic brain injury, Thomas channels his resilience and life experiences into stories that speak to the soul. His novels often explore themes of grief, redemption, love lost and found, and the silent strength of ordinary people. He is the author of numerous published works including Echoes of Agony, The Phantom of Palatka, The Final Goodbye From Your Best Friend, and The Arrival of Alchopya.

When he isn't writing, Thomas enjoys walking near the river, honoring the memory of his late pets, and dreaming of a better world through his pen. His heartfelt prose and evocative imagery have made his books favorites in both libraries and personal collections around the world.
